Substance E

Ride Segment Onna, Japan
  • Distance1.71km
  • Elevation Gain101m
  • Avg Grade5.9%
  • Lowest Elev10m
  • Highest Elev110m
  • Elev Difference101m
  • Climb Category4
  • 13,082 Attempts By 1,639 People

Overall Leaderboard

Rank Name Time
1 Greg B 3:15
2 HIKARU SATOU 3:17
3 Jay S 3:20
4 Leon Nevins 3:22
5 David O'Connell 3:33
6 Y F 3:35
7 Stefan Z 3:36
7 simon haward 3:36
7 M. Furuta 3:36
10 Raymond Chan 3:37
10 Yuji I 3:37

Join Strava to see the full leaderboard